Who can apply for a Mercer County ID card and what is the requirements?

Mercer residents between the ages of 16 and up may apply for the County ID Card. Complete the County ID Application Form (PDF). Do not sign application until applicant appears in person in the County Clerk's Office.

  • Must be a U.S. citizen, naturalized citizen, or resident alien
  • Must be a Mercer County resident for at least 6 months (proof of residence may be required)
  • Must produce the following:
    • Valid birth certificate (with raised seal) OR naturalization certificate OR valid resident alien card
    • Valid NJ Motor Vehicle License OR a voter registration card OR lease agreement
    • Note: if you are unable to produce proof of residency, you must be accompanied by a parent, guardian, or blood relative. That person must meet the identification requirements as well as sign on your behalf, with a valid New Jersey ID or driver's license
  • Digital photos provided
  • Fee of $20 for either card
  • Mercer residents between the ages of 16 and up may apply for the County ID Card

Veteran ID Card

Veteran County IDs available at 240 West State Street (Old Capital Plaza Hotel) weekdays 8:30 am to 4 pm only. Must bring military discharge papers (DD214).

Additional Information

IDs are processed as you wait. For additional information, please call 609-278-7108.
